Hathauri is a Rural village located in Baheri, Darbhanga, Bihar.
The total population of Hathauri is 11,792.
Hathauri village comprises 2,486 households.
The literacy rate in Hathauri is 58.4%. Among the literate population of 5,667, there are 3,549 literate males and 2,118 literate females.
In Hathauri, there are 6,228 males and 5,564 females, with a sex ratio of 893 females per 1000 males.
There are 2,090 children (17.7% of population), comprising 1,117 boys and 973 girls.
The total number of workers in Hathauri is 3,597, with 2,186 main workers and 1,411 marginal workers.
In Hathauri, there are 2,201 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(1,168 males, 1,033 females) and 246 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(104 males, 142 females).
Hathauri is located in Bihar state, Darbhanga district, and falls under Baheri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 227639 and LGD code is 227639.
